Laser-based maker control systems make use of revolving lasers to guide excavators, graders, and other hefty devices.


These systems fast and precise, making them perfect for grading tasks and road building and construction. GPS machine control systems utilize sophisticated satellite modern technology to assist building equipment. These systems can properly map out building and construction sites, allowing the operator to see where they are, where they need to go, and chart their development.


A Total Terminal Machine Control System utilizes a remote-controlled instrument called complete station to assist the machine. Overall station systems are extremely exact and function well for building and construction jobs that involve substantial upright changes, such as transporting planet to different degrees. The overall station gives off a laser, which is tracked by a prism connected to the tools.

Ultrasonic device control systems make use of high-frequency sound waves to direct building and construction tools.




Hydraulic maker control systems make use of hydraulic stress to regulate the pressure of construction equipment, like excavators, excavators, and others. These systems are extremely accurate and fantastic for applications that call for high accuracy - https://www.cybo.com/AU-biz/sheroz-earthworks. Optical machine control systems are comparable to laser-based systems, but they use optical sensing units to lead the hefty equipment




Building firms use them for rating and roadway building. When it was presented to the marketplace, firstly on bulldozers, in 2013, and then on excavators, in 2014, Komatsu's completely incorporated smart maker control (iMC) system took the construction sector by storm with unique assist attributes for the driver, which fed through to massive performance, performance and price saving gains for customers in their earthmoving procedures.


Currently, 10 years on, Komatsu are celebrating a decade of intelligent machine control, with a worldwide population of over 14,000 iMC outfitted equipments, that have clocked up over 40 Million operating hours of worth for their owners and drivers. Every one of these makers has the iMC modern technology built-in at Komatsu's manufacturing facilities, meaning the stability of the system is guaranteed by the exact same, precise quality assurance.

In the development stage of intelligent machine control, Komatsu leveraged maker functional data from resources like their telematics system, Komtrax, and incorporated this with the deep jobsite and application expertise of their area and distributor staff. This continuous learning didn't stop after launch, and a massive amount of experience and comments was gained in the very early years of market intro, as customers released iMC on their jobsites, sustained by Komatsu and its representatives resulting in consistent improvements of the machine/operator, innovation, item assistance features and interfaces.


This constant development additionally provided on the item side, with the introduction of intelligent Equipment Control 2.0 (iMC 2.0) and an expanded range of excavators and dozers in 2020 and 2021. The new iMC 2.0 features give much more support for the operator, by regulating tilt container change to match quality on the excavator, or automating the spreading of site pre-defined layers of material by the dozer blade, as an example.

Komatsu's constant devotion to constantly improving customer value is not just attained through equipment developments however likewise through substantial enhancements in software application capabilities. Among these is the intro of an automated data-capture function to their iMC modern technology. No matter the maker's model or age, all systems can now autonomously collect place and elevation information from dozer tracks and bucket edges.
